
MySQL 8.0.11驱动包全面兼容MySQL 5.5至8.0版本
版权申诉
1.83MB |
更新于2024-10-29
| 79 浏览量 | 6 评论 | 举报
收藏
它包含的驱动程序能够与MySQL 5.5, 5.6, 5.7以及8.0等版本兼容,适用于Java应用程序开发。资源包内包含了必要的jar文件以及相关的文件,例如构建描述符文件(.pom)和校验文件(.sha1),有助于确保文件的完整性和版本兼容性。"
知识点详细说明:
1. MySQL简介:
MySQL是一个流行的开源关系型数据库管理系统(RDBMS),由瑞典的MySQL AB公司开发,目前是Oracle公司的产品。MySQL使用结构化查询语言(SQL)进行数据库管理,广泛应用于Web应用程序、大中小型网站的后端数据库存储。
2. MySQL版本兼容性:
MySQL 8.0.11版本的驱动包提供了对MySQL 5.5、5.6、5.7和8.0版本的兼容支持。这意味着开发者可以使用这个驱动程序与这些MySQL服务器版本进行通信,无需担心版本不兼容的问题。
3. JDBC驱动:
JDBC(Java Database Connectivity)是一种Java API,它允许Java程序执行SQL语句。在MySQL中,JDBC驱动通常以jar文件的形式存在,该驱动实现了JDBC API,使得Java应用程序能够访问MySQL数据库。
4. 文件名称列表说明:
- mysql-connector-java-8.0.11.jar:这是主要的JDBC驱动程序jar文件,包含了用于连接MySQL数据库的Java类和方法。
- mysql-connector-java-8.0.11.jar.lastUpdated:该文件记录了JAR文件最后更新的时间。
- mysql-connector-java-8.0.11.pom.lastUpdated:该文件记录了Maven项目的构建描述符(pom.xml)最后一次更新的时间。
- mysql-connector-java-8.0.11.pom:这是Maven项目的构建描述文件,其中定义了项目的构建配置和依赖关系。
- _remote.repositories:该文件通常与Maven仓库管理相关,记录了远程仓库的信息。
- mysql-connector-java-8.0.11.pom.sha1:该文件提供了构建描述文件的SHA-1校验和,用于验证文件的完整性。
- mysql-connector-java-8.0.11.jar.sha1:该文件提供了JAR文件的SHA-1校验和,用于验证文件的完整性。
5. MySQL驱动包安装与配置:
安装MySQL驱动包通常涉及将jar文件添加到项目的类路径中。对于基于Maven的项目,可以在pom.xml文件中添加相应的依赖项。对于非Maven项目,可以手动下载jar文件并添加到项目的构建路径中。
6. 使用场景:
该驱动包适用于各种基于Java的应用程序,特别是那些需要连接和操作MySQL数据库的Web应用、企业应用和其他类型的应用程序。由于支持多个版本,开发者可以确保他们的应用程序能够与不同版本的MySQL服务器保持兼容。
7. 版本迭代:
随着软件的迭代发展,每个新版本的MySQL驱动程序都会包含修复、性能改进和新特性的添加。MySQL 8.0版本引入了许多新功能,如默认的JSON文档存储、角色和密码策略等,这要求数据库驱动程序能够支持这些新特性,以便开发者能够充分利用MySQL数据库的新版本功能。
综上所述,该MySQL 8.0.11驱动包是一个关键资源,可以为Java开发者提供强大的支持,无论他们是在旧版本还是最新版本的MySQL服务器上进行应用程序开发。通过保持与多个版本的兼容性,这个驱动程序确保了应用程序的可维护性和扩展性。
相关推荐

















资源评论

莫少儒
2025.08.29
驱动包清晰明确,下载即用,省时省力🍎

马克love
2025.07.22
这个驱动包兼容性很好,适合多种MySQL版本使用

李多田
2025.07.17
适合需要多版本兼容的项目,推荐下载

易烫YCC
2025.05.11
支持多个MySQL版本,方便开发人员部署

张匡龙
2025.04.14
MySQL 5.5到8.0都支持,非常实用

正版胡一星
2025.03.17
驱动包内容准确,没有多余信息,值得信赖

GJZGRB
- 粉丝: 3167
最新资源
- safe-parse: 构建安全高效的JavaScript表达式解析器
- JavaScript版See-Threepio库的功能实现与使用方法
- Platzi Web开发课程材料:深入HTML编程
- WebRTC.org:掌握WebRTC开发与文档贡献指南
- pam_tacplus:实现TACACS +协议的C语言PAM模块与客户端库
- PiTV:开源跨平台IPTV播放器客户端深入解析
- NAT渗透权衡:图表解析与技术方案
- Node.js的IEX Cloud API封装器使用指南
- solo脚本:防止程序重复运行的有效工具
- 掌握研究与论文写作:专家建议与技巧汇编
- Tagonizer-2: AI驱动的Chrome扩展改善在线购物体验
- 一站式Vanilla JS应用购买平台:Hack-with-JavaScript
- SailLogger插件让Signal K轻松记录航海日志
- Cacilds AS3框架:加速开发的基础库
- Python Arlo库:控制Netgear Arlo摄像机的Python对象封装
- 探索谷歌自动完成词云:数据可视化与地域关联
- Maker增强React组件:高效安装与用法指南
- 响应式aafu投资组合主题:安装与个性化指南
- rent-a-partment: Microverse课程项目解析及前端实践
- CTF挑战制作与分析:我的CTF挑战经验分享
- Aletheia: Python包解包ReLU神经网络
- Windows蓝屏故障的排查与解决方法
- 大规模音频识别:PANNs神经网络及其应用
- NVC数据集注释工具包:快速学习视觉新概念